Bristol offers a highly flexible study abroad experience, with different programmes to suit your English language ability and a wide range of academic areas. Our programmes are available for a single semester or a full academic year.
Who can apply
If you are applying to Bristol as an exchange student, you will be nominated to a programme by your home university. You can check with your home university or the Centre for Study Abroad Inbound team at Bristol to find out which programme you have been nominated to.
Direct-enrol students (those whose home university is partnered with Bristol but not for exchange) and independent applicants (any student from any university that is not partnered with Bristol) should apply for the General Pathway programme.
Study Abroad programmes
-
Study Abroad (General pathway)
This programme allows you to choose units from across the University to create a personalised academic programme.
-
Study Abroad (Subject pathway)
This programme allows you to continue to specialise in your core academic subject while at Bristol.
-
STABEL (Study Abroad with English Language)
For students who don't currently meet the English language requirements for the Study Abroad (General) or Study Abroad (Subject pathway) programmes. STABEL combines a pre-sessional English language course, taken over the summer, with one of the Study Abroad programmes.
